 About Fulham Correctional Centre

Fulham Correctional Centre is part of The GEO Group in Australia and is the leading provider of privately managed correctional services in NSW and Victoria. Fulham is located in regional Victoria near Sale and has been continually managed by GEO since opening in 1997. For more information, please visit geogroup.com.au.

About the Role

Our Alcohol and Other Drug Specialists support prisoners to access prison-based drug and alcohol programs and services to support their recovery. The role has a particular focus on harm minimisation and facilitating programs and services that support increased awareness of harm reduction strategies both in custody and post-release. This role will see you also facilitating group-based programs that increase self-efficacy through the development of effective coping strategies and relapse prevention planning.
